Newcastle United are among a host of clubs keeping tabs on Matias Soule's position at Juventus after reports came out that the Italian club would be open to offers for the winger.

Matias Soule has been on loan at Frosinone this season where he's built up a solid reputation for himself, garnering a lot of attention from other club.

Yet despite this, Juventus are willing to sell the 21-year-old winger, who has been likened to Lionel Messi, this summer if an appropriate bid comes in.

Juventus' financial struggles are no big secret, and it's because of this the club must seriously consider any reasonable offers for their players in the upcoming transfer window.

Juventus have already started fielding offers for Soule

That being said, however, they clearly won't be bullied into letting any of their players go for less than what they deem them to be worth after TuttoJuve recently reported that The Old Lady have received bids for Soule, but nothing close to what the club would accept.

Offers around the £21million mark have been made, but it's a fair way short of Juventus' expectations.

It has been reported that Juve are expecting more in the region of £35million for the 21-year-old if they are to let him leave ahead of next season.

Aston Villa could gazump Newcastle in the race for Soule

The Argentine has bagged 11 Serie A goals this season for Frosinone in 32 outings, as well as picking up three assists.

It's believed that as well as Newcastle, Aston Villa are keen on making a move too. Should Villa beat Tottenham to the fourth Champions League spot, that could make life much more difficult for Newcastle who are looking at qualifying for the Europa Conference League.

Newcastle have big stars such as Bruno Guimaraes and Alexander Isak who they could use as bait to bring Soule on board. Tempting the young winger to be the one to supply a world-class striker like Isak next season should be a good persuasion tool.
